MCI Buy from West Coast or East ??? by Bill
Post New Message I have been watching the web for the usual MCIs for sale. 1980 to 89 MC-9, MC-8, 96A3 or 102A3s. Will be a conversion ( a LONG term project /hobby)

Living in Southern California desert I constantly get the “don’t buy anything from the East coast or the North”. The rust and corrosion thing. However, it seems most rolling stock for sale is located in those areas.

ABC bus sales in LA for instance has much newer coaches and much more $$$$ than I want to spend.

Sawyers Bus Sales and several other places I found have a large inventory at pretty good prices but... they are on the East coast
So I need some feedback, is the West Coast VS. East or North that big of a determining factor in what or where I buy? With so much stainless steel being used should I be more concerned with drive train etc. than where ever the bus comes from?
